For decades, the landscape of Hollywood and global cinema was governed by a ruthless, unspoken arithmetic. For male actors, aging meant a transition from "leading man" to "character actor"—a shift that offered richer, more complex roles. For women, however, turning 40 was historically treated as a professional expiration date. The industry’s obsession with youth relegated mature women to the margins: the nagging wife, the wise witch, the doting grandmother, or the tragic spinster.

This article explores the historical struggle, the current renaissance, and the future of mature women in cinema. To understand the present, we must look at the "washed-up" trope of the 20th century. In the golden age of the studio system, an actress like Ava Gardner or Rita Hayworth was considered "past her prime" by her mid-30s. The primary problem was the "male gaze" behind the camera. As long as green-lighting decisions were made primarily by men who valued female currency as sexual desirability, mature women were a "risk." The fear was that audiences didn't want to see a woman with wrinkles, cellulite, or "life experience" on screen. They were wrong. Streaming services (Netflix, Amazon, Hulu, Apple TV+) disrupted the theatrical model. When a film cost $100 million to make and market, studios wanted a "sure thing," which usually meant a 25-year-old lead. But streamers needed volume and niche content to capture demographics. They discovered a voracious, underserved audience: women over 40.
